46 /*
47  * Small standard I/O/seek/close functions.
48  */
49 int
50 __sread(void *cookie, char *buf, int n)
51 {
52 	FILE *fp = cookie;
53 
54 	return(_read(fp->pub._fileno, buf, (size_t)n));
55 }
56 
57 int
58 __swrite(void *cookie, const char *buf, int n)
59 {
60 	FILE *fp = cookie;
61 
62 	return (_write(fp->pub._fileno, buf, (size_t)n));
63 }
64 
65 fpos_t
66 __sseek(void *cookie, fpos_t offset, int whence)
67 {
68 	FILE *fp = cookie;
69 
70 	return (lseek(fp->pub._fileno, (off_t)offset, whence));
71 }
72 
73 int
74 __sclose(void *cookie)
75 {
76 
77 	return (_close(((FILE *)cookie)->pub._fileno));
78 }

80 /*
81  * Higher level wrappers.
82  */
83 int
84 _sread(FILE *fp, char *buf, int n)
85 {
86 	int ret;
87 
88 	ret = (*fp->_read)(fp->_cookie, buf, n);
89 	if (ret > 0) {
90 		if (fp->pub._flags & __SOFF) {
91 			if (fp->_offset <= OFF_MAX - ret)
92 				fp->_offset += ret;
93 			else
94 				fp->pub._flags &= ~__SOFF;
95 		}
96 	} else if (ret < 0)
97 		fp->pub._flags &= ~__SOFF;
98 	return (ret);
99 }
100 
101 int
102 _swrite(FILE *fp, const char *buf, int n)
103 {
104 	int ret;
105 	int serrno;
106 
107 	if (fp->pub._flags & __SAPP) {
108 		serrno = errno;
109 		if (_sseek(fp, (fpos_t)0, SEEK_END) == -1 &&
110 		    (fp->pub._flags & __SOPT))
111 			return (-1);
112 		errno = serrno;
113 	}
114 	ret = (*fp->_write)(fp->_cookie, buf, n);
115 	/* __SOFF removed even on success in case O_APPEND mode is set. */
116 	if (ret >= 0) {
117 		if ((fp->pub._flags & (__SAPP|__SOFF)) == (__SAPP|__SOFF) &&
118 		    fp->_offset <= OFF_MAX - ret)
119 			fp->_offset += ret;
120 		else
121 			fp->pub._flags &= ~__SOFF;
122 
123 	} else if (ret < 0)
124 		fp->pub._flags &= ~__SOFF;
125 	return (ret);
126 }
127 
128 fpos_t
129 _sseek(FILE *fp, fpos_t offset, int whence)
130 {
131 	fpos_t ret;
132 	int serrno, errret;
133 
134 	serrno = errno;
135 	errno = 0;
136 	ret = (*fp->_seek)(fp->_cookie, offset, whence);
137 	errret = errno;
138 	if (errno == 0)
139 		errno = serrno;
140 	/*
141 	 * Disallow negative seeks per POSIX.
142 	 * It is needed here to help upper level caller
143 	 * in the cases it can't detect.
144 	 */
145 	if (ret < 0) {
146 		if (errret == 0) {
147 			if (offset != 0 || whence != SEEK_CUR) {
148 				if (HASUB(fp))
149 					FREEUB(fp);
150 				fp->pub._p = fp->_bf._base;
151 				fp->pub._r = 0;
152 				fp->pub._flags &= ~__SEOF;
153 			}
154 			fp->pub._flags |= __SERR;
155 			errno = EINVAL;
156 		} else if (errret == ESPIPE)
157 			fp->pub._flags &= ~__SAPP;
158 		fp->pub._flags &= ~__SOFF;
159 		ret = -1;
160 	} else if (fp->pub._flags & __SOPT) {
161 		fp->pub._flags |= __SOFF;
162 		fp->_offset = ret;
163 	}
164 	return (ret);
165 }
